Both Parts Older and Younger

 Her hair is mussed in the back remnants of an active sleepy night time. She is framed by the window--brightness sneaking into our black hotel room. She stares out the window as I stare at her. My heart expands and grows...if that's possible.   Seeing her in her growing, maturing body but still with the ruffled hair-- I ache. She is both parts older and younger. And I am both parts nostalgic and excited. She's my baby.  She will always be my baby. But she is also her own. And becoming more so every day.  It's watching her at the orthodontist, her hands clasped in worry...just like I do. It's watching her in taekwondo, with the soles of her feet flying through the air in an arc. It's her pouty face full of attitude when she is being forced to do something she doesn't want.
